How they compare

Australia and New Zealand currently reports 350,259 kg against 222,084 kg in Sub-Saharan Africa, a difference of 128,175 kg.

That makes Australia and New Zealand's figure about 1.6 times Sub-Saharan Africa's.

Across all 63 years both countries report, Australia and New Zealand has been ahead every year.

Australia and New Zealand ranks 25th and Sub-Saharan Africa ranks 25th of 88 countries.

Australia and New Zealand has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Australia and New Zealand Sub-Saharan Africa Difference Ahead
1960s 108,558 kg 60,038 kg 48,519 kg Australia and New Zealand
1970s 198,504 kg 101,906 kg 96,598 kg Australia and New Zealand
1980s 336,327 kg 103,853 kg 232,473 kg Australia and New Zealand
1990s 451,916 kg 151,941 kg 299,974 kg Australia and New Zealand
2000s 403,136 kg 192,240 kg 210,896 kg Australia and New Zealand
2010s 455,336 kg 208,042 kg 247,295 kg Australia and New Zealand
2020s 387,672 kg 221,718 kg 165,954 kg Australia and New Zealand

Averages of every year both report within each decade.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
